We wanted to have a early dinner as my girlfriend could knock off work early due to a conference. I booked this restaurant in advance via Dimmi to enjoy the AMEX Dimmi offer for getting back 20 AUD if you spend 50 AUD and above.

I was hoping that we were sitting upstairs but its probably wishful thinking on my part. 
The restaurant was quite empty when we arrived at about 530pm and we were quickly brought to our reserved seat. We ordered the following: 

a) Cured salmon, smoked tomato romesco, anchovy kewpie, shallot, seaweed cracker
b) Octopus, green samphire, dashi mayo, ink and ginger
c) Beef Brisket, Chu Hou, smokey eggplant, peanut, pineapple relish, pickle


Very small piece of culinary wonder. It was easy to split. Not sure why the waitress told us otherwise.
The octopus dish on the right was really good. It was the one that I enjoyed the most.
Expensive kong ba bun. Tastes pretty good but a bit too pricey
